Tempe
noun
1.
Vale of, a valley in E Greece, in Thessaly, between Mounts Olympus and Ossa.
2.
a city in central Arizona, near Phoenix.
noun
1.
Vale of Tempe, a wooded valley in E Greece, in Thessaly between the mountains Olympus and Ossa Modern Greek name Témbi
